Sports Massage is one of the leading therapeutic methods used today to aid recovery. It involves the release of tightness & knotting in muscles which can cause pain & restriction in daily & sporting movements.

Our dry needling utilises very fine, yet robust, medical grade needles which are inserted at certain points in muscle & tendon for therapeutic or preventative purposes. The hair thin needles help to keep pain to a minimum during treatment.

Kinesiology Tape is engineered to stretch far past its original length in order improve joint stability, movement & localised circulation. This is done thanks to its 'Snapback' effect which not only lifts the skin but also helps hold joints together in a firmer and more correct position. Additionally it is designed to stay attached for 7-10 days, thereby giving it the nickname 'Second Skin'.

Electro-Therapy is a treatment that employs minute electrical impulses in order to repair tissue, reduce acute pain & boost the nervous system. These impulses help to maximise muscle fibre recruitment, which can accelerate goal progression, whether that be aiding recovery, strength, speed, mobility & more.

Cupping Therapy utilises suction cups to increase localised blood flow & circulation. Not only does this increase the natural healing response but the acceleration of lymphatic drainage helps to rid the body of waste products.
